NCT04431648: USmBRT-H

Novel MRI-Guided Ultrasound Stimulated Microbubble Radiation Treatment for Patients With Head and Neck Cancer

Status unknown Phase 1 Last updated 13 December 2023
What this trial tests

Phase 1 trial testing DEFINITY in Head and Neck Cancer in 20 participants. Status unknown.

Who can join

18 and older, any sex, with Head and Neck Cancer.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

The objective of this study is to demonstrate the feasibility of novel MRI-guided ultrasound stimulated microbubble treatment to enhance radiation effects in humans receiving external beam radiotherapy delivered using a LINAC (linear accelerator) radiation therapy device.
